The online article Donatello finds is titled "Invasion of the Punk Frogs". This was the name of the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(1987) episode where the Punk Frogs made their debut.
Napoleon is voiced by Jon Heder, who is best known for portraying the title character of Napoleon Dynamite (2004) (a film about a socially awkward teenager who has a sullen and aloof attitude). Heder portrays the character using the same accent and speech patterns as Napoleon Dynamite.
Attila Frog's portrayal is inspired by Marlon Brando, specifically his roles in The Godfather (1972) (a husky-voiced chieftain) and Apocalypse Now (1979) (a deluded army leader).
The online article about the Punk Frogs features an image of Napoleon Bonafrog from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(1987), an image of Napoleon Bonafrog as portrayed in this episode, and an image of Michelangelo from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les (2014).
Napoleon's shirt has a pony and the words "Happiness is Friends" on it. This is a homage to My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ic (2010), as well as foreshadowing his development throughout the episode.
